1. How much would it take for BAY to get to 1$ value? Just multiply the current marketcap by enough?
2. Why do some coins start at much higher BTC value such as 0.00001BTC for example?
Noobish questions..

Well the marketcap would have to rise to $1 billion for the coin price to be $1. And it would be 2nd to bitcoin. That's going to take a little bit of time. Lol.
The reason some coins start at a higher price has to do with a lot of variables. This coin has a billion coins in total so the price should be relatively low compared to other coins with a small supply. But the amount of capital raised and the development team are going to affect that price as well. The amount of marketing done beforehand can really pump up the perceived value, look at Ethereum.
